/*
 * PAYMENT_RETRY_IDEMPOTENCY_WINDOW
 *
 * Plugin authors: every payment retry against the Tollvane gateway must
 * reuse the idempotency key from the original attempt for the duration of
 * this window. Generating a fresh key on retry can double-charge the
 * customer. Keys older than the window are purged and safe to rotate.
 * The gateway build this constant was validated against is recorded below.
 */

session token of kahag-bawip = htk6_729d08

Handover — pool car key cabinet

The key cabinet for the pool cars has moved from the Fennick Lobby to the basement corridor beside the print room. All fobs are accounted for except the Dray estate, which is with the garage until Tuesday. Log sign-outs in the red binder. The cabinet opens with the code below.

staff pass of tajog-bahap = bdg-GTUUI-82661

CI note: DedupeOwl alert-deduplicator tests hang on the Marwick runners when the fake clock isn't reset between cases. Symptom: suite stalls at the suppression-window test, times out at 20 min. Fix: call resetClock() in teardown, or pin to serial mode. First known-bad build is the one below.

trace token, yageg-fahaf: htk3_4d6

# Break-Glass: Lintbarrel Component Library Versioning

Lintbarrel pins all consumers to a signed minor release. Emergency publishes (break-glass) bypass the Verdigris release board and push directly to the `hotfix` channel. Use only for production-blocking regressions; log the action in the sync notes. The publish key lives in the sealed Lintbarrel escrow and requires two approvers. The escrow unlock passphrase follows.

strongbox words: druvan-lamys-eliius-jorax-istox-soreth-ulays-gilix-ralix-oliiel-norwyn-casvan-praius